Wander Franco’s Arrest and Legal Proceedings
Wander Franco, a prominent MLB star, faces legal trouble in his home country, the Dominican Republic.
Reports indicate his arrest following interrogations regarding an alleged relationship with a minor.
After meeting with authorities on Monday, he was detained in Puerto Plata.
Scheduled to appear in court on Wednesday, prosecutors are pushing for his detention without bond while the case unfolds.
Legal Scrutiny and Investigations
This development follows prior scrutiny, including a raid on Franco’s homes by local authorities seeking his whereabouts.
Ordered to meet with investigators in late December, Franco failed to appear initially, but later appeared alongside his legal team at the prosecutor’s office.
This arrest comes amid ongoing investigations initiated by Major League Baseball (MLB) after social media posts suggested Franco’s involvement in the alleged inappropriate relationship.
Denial of Allegations and Contract Implications
Franco vehemently denies the accusations, addressing them in a live Instagram broadcast, expressing disbelief and frustration at the rumors.
Despite maintaining innocence, the legal situation jeopardizes his career.
Notably, the Rays had placed Franco on the restricted list earlier due to the ongoing MLB investigation.
His lucrative contract with Tampa Bay, signed in 2021, hangs in the balance, with the possibility of reverting to administrative leave when the season resumes.
Career and Future Implications
Despite his legal turmoil, Franco had a noteworthy career ascent, being a highly anticipated prospect before joining MLB.
In 2023, he achieved career milestones, playing a significant number of games and earning his first All-Star selection.
However, his current legal predicament casts uncertainty over his future in professional baseball.
